"use strict";
const vm = require("node:vm");
const { parentPort } = require("node:worker_threads");
if (!parentPort) {
throw new Error("Script execution worker requires a parent port");
}
const pendingRequests = new Map();
let nextRequestId = 1;
let finished = false;
let started = false;
let heartbeat = null;
let heartbeatTimer = null;
let runtimeSnapshot = null;
let nct = null;
let maxPendingHostRequests = 128;
let maxLogNotifications = 512;
let maxTotalNotifications = 20_000;
let logNotificationCount = 0;
let totalNotificationCount = 0;
function beat() {
if (heartbeat) Atomics.store(heartbeat, 0, BigInt(Date.now()));
}
function serializeError(error) {
return {
name: error?.name || "Error",
message: error?.message || String(error),
stack: typeof error?.stack === "string" ? error.stack : undefined,
};
}
function reviveError(value) {
const error = new Error(value?.message || "Script API request failed");
error.name = value?.name || "Error";
if (typeof value?.stack === "string") error.stack = value.stack;
return error;
}
function updateSnapshot(snapshot) {
if (!snapshot || typeof snapshot !== "object") return;
if (snapshot.session && typeof snapshot.session === "object") {
Object.assign(runtimeSnapshot.session, snapshot.session);
}
if (snapshot.screen && typeof snapshot.screen === "object") {
Object.assign(runtimeSnapshot.screen, snapshot.screen);
}
}
function callHost(method, args = []) {
if (finished) return Promise.reject(new Error("Script execution finished"));
if (pendingRequests.size >= maxPendingHostRequests) {
throw new Error(
`Script exceeded the ${maxPendingHostRequests} pending host request limit`,
);
}
const requestId = nextRequestId++;
return new Promise((resolve, reject) => {
pendingRequests.set(requestId, { resolve, reject });
parentPort.postMessage({ type: "rpc", requestId, method, args });
});
}
function notifyHost(method, args = []) {
if (finished) return;
totalNotificationCount += 1;
if (totalNotificationCount > maxTotalNotifications) {
throw new Error(`Script exceeded the ${maxTotalNotifications} notification limit`);
}
if (method === "log" || method === "console.log") {
logNotificationCount += 1;
if (logNotificationCount > maxLogNotifications) {
throw new Error(`Script exceeded the ${maxLogNotifications} log notification limit`);
}
}
parentPort.postMessage({ type: "notify", method, args });
}
const sessionApi = {
get connected() { return runtimeSnapshot.session.connected; },
get name() { return runtimeSnapshot.session.name; },
get hostname() { return runtimeSnapshot.session.hostname; },
get username() { return runtimeSnapshot.session.username; },
sleep: (ms) => callHost("session.sleep", [ms]),
startLog: (path) => callHost("session.startLog", [path == null ? path : String(path)]),
stopLog: () => callHost("session.stopLog"),
disconnect: () => callHost("session.disconnect"),
};
const screenApi = {
send: (text, options) => callHost("screen.send", [
String(text ?? ""),
{ sensitive: options?.sensitive === true },
]),
sendLine: (text, options) => callHost("screen.sendLine", [
String(text ?? ""),
{ sensitive: options?.sensitive === true },
]),
waitFor: (pattern, timeoutMs) => callHost("screen.waitFor", [pattern, timeoutMs]),
waitForText: (text, timeoutMs) => callHost("screen.waitForText", [text, timeoutMs]),
waitForRegex: (pattern, timeoutMs) => callHost("screen.waitForRegex", [pattern, timeoutMs]),
waitForPrompt: (timeoutMs) => callHost("screen.waitForPrompt", [timeoutMs]),
waitForAny: (patterns, timeoutMs) => callHost("screen.waitForAny", [patterns, timeoutMs]),
getText: (startRow, endRow) => callHost("screen.getText", [startRow, endRow]),
get currentRow() { return runtimeSnapshot.screen.currentRow; },
get rows() { return runtimeSnapshot.screen.rows; },
get cols() { return runtimeSnapshot.screen.cols; },
clear: () => callHost("screen.clear"),
};
const dialogApi = {
alert: (message) => callHost("dialog.alert", [String(message ?? "")]),
confirm: (message) => callHost("dialog.confirm", [String(message ?? "")]),
prompt: (message, defaultValue, options) => callHost("dialog.prompt", [
String(message ?? ""),
String(defaultValue ?? ""),
{ sensitive: options?.sensitive === true },
]),
form: (spec) => callHost("dialog.form", [spec]),
select: (message, options, defaultValue) => callHost("dialog.select", [message, options, defaultValue]),
radio: (message, options, defaultValue) => callHost("dialog.radio", [message, options, defaultValue]),
checkbox: (message, defaultChecked) => callHost("dialog.checkbox", [message, defaultChecked]),
};
const progressApi = {
start(label, total) { notifyHost("progress.start", [label, total]); },
set(current, detail) { notifyHost("progress.set", [current, detail]); },
step(detail) { notifyHost("progress.step", [detail]); },
done() { notifyHost("progress.done"); },
};
parentPort.on("message", (message) => {
if (message?.type === "start") {
if (started) return;
started = true;
void run(message.config);
return;
}
if (message?.type === "snapshot") {
updateSnapshot(message.snapshot);
return;
}
if (message?.type !== "rpc-result") return;
const pending = pendingRequests.get(message.requestId);
if (!pending) return;
pendingRequests.delete(message.requestId);
updateSnapshot(message.snapshot);
if (message.ok) pending.resolve(message.value);
else pending.reject(reviveError(message.error));
});
async function run(config) {
maxPendingHostRequests = Math.max(1, Number(config.maxPendingHostRequests) || 128);
maxLogNotifications = Math.max(1, Number(config.maxLogNotifications) || 512);
maxTotalNotifications = Math.max(
maxLogNotifications,
Number(config.maxTotalNotifications) || 20_000,
);
heartbeat = new BigInt64Array(config.heartbeatBuffer);
const heartbeatIntervalMs = Math.max(2, Number(config.heartbeatIntervalMs) || 10);
runtimeSnapshot = {
session: {
connected: Boolean(config.snapshot?.session?.connected),
name: String(config.snapshot?.session?.name || ""),
hostname: String(config.snapshot?.session?.hostname || ""),
username: String(config.snapshot?.session?.username || ""),
},
screen: {
currentRow: Number(config.snapshot?.screen?.currentRow) || 0,
rows: Number(config.snapshot?.screen?.rows) || 24,
cols: Number(config.snapshot?.screen?.cols) || 80,
},
};
nct = {
session: sessionApi,
screen: screenApi,
dialog: dialogApi,
progress: progressApi,
version: String(config.version || "0.0.0"),
sleep: sessionApi.sleep,
log(message) { notifyHost("log", [String(message ?? "")]); },
};
heartbeatTimer = setInterval(beat, heartbeatIntervalMs);
beat();
try {
const sandbox = {
nct,
SharedArrayBuffer: undefined,
console: {
log: (...args) => notifyHost("console.log", [args.map((arg) => String(arg)).join(" ")]),
},
};
vm.createContext(sandbox, {
codeGeneration: { strings: false, wasm: false },
});
const script = new vm.Script(config.source, {
filename: config.filename || "netcatty-script.js",
});
const result = script.runInContext(sandbox, { displayErrors: true });
if (result && typeof result.then === "function") await result;
finished = true;
clearInterval(heartbeatTimer);
parentPort.postMessage({ type: "completed" });
} catch (error) {
finished = true;
clearInterval(heartbeatTimer);
parentPort.postMessage({ type: "failed", error: serializeError(error) });
}
}
parentPort.postMessage({ type: "ready" });
